Study of thinking and quality of life after thyroid surgery

Thyroid NoduleThyroid CancerCognitive DeclineSurvivorshipSymptoms, Cognitive

Part of Brain & nervous system, Cancer, Hormones & metabolism, Mental health clinical trials.

This study looks at how thyroid surgery affects thinking (cognition) and day-to-day quality of life. It may help patients and doctors understand what to expect and how to support people after surgery.

Summary written for real people, not researchers, by Clin2.

Phase
N/A
Enrollment
320 people
Ages
18 years and older
Study type
Observational

Who can take part

  • You are over 18 and are scheduled for thyroid surgery for a thyroid nodule
  • Your biopsy result is Bethesda IV to VI
  • You can read and understand Swedish
  • You have access to a computer or laptop with internet
  • You can and are willing to sign written consent
